The government backers of China's largest auto show have clashed over who has the rights to organise it, sowing confusion among automakers and would-be attendees just weeks before the opening of the showpiece event in the world's biggest auto market. 'Auto China' alternates between being held in Beijing and Shanghai every year and is set to be staged this year in Shanghai between April 23 and May 2, where automakers, from Volkswagen to BYD, are expected to unveil dozens of new models and discuss company strategy. A dispute between organisers China Council for the Promotion of International Trade (CCPIT) and the Council for the Promotion of International Trade Shanghai (CCPIT Shanghai) has spilled into the open after both issued separate notices last month saying they had opened media registrations.
